Man arrested after stabbing HDC director Ismail in Hulhumale' Phase II altercation

A man has been arrested for stabbing Ismail Abdul Rahman, a director at the Housing Development Corporation (HDC).

Police said the incident was reported at 18:37 in the reclaimed area of Farukolhufushi in Hulhumale' Phase II. Two people were injured in the altercation and were treated at Hulhumale' Hospital.

According to police, the injured individuals were a 21‑year‑old man and a 34‑year‑old man. Hospital officials said neither sustained life‑threatening injuries.

Police said the 21‑year‑old man was discharged after treatment and has since been arrested on suspicion of assault. The investigation is ongoing.

Ismail Abdul Raheem (Isu) (C). (File Photo/Sun/Midhuam Saud)

Ismail, widely known as “Isu”, is one of three individuals arrested in 2022 in connection with the murders of journalist Ahmed Rilwan and blogger Yameen Rasheed. He was later charged with two counts of aiding and abetting an act of terrorism.

The Criminal Court dismissed the charges in 2023 due to insufficient evidence, after which he was released with electronic monitoring.

He was appointed as a director at HDC in January 2024.
